Ordinals
beta
Address bc1q4r84uxt9y6j7rhkgqelu6sx5mhvaffmdfeuxkz
sat balance
540035
runes balances
outputs
7ffaba2927e03d2cf71472ede5716638e5eba0bc8e127855386d9280dcc0bc35:0